## Artifact Signing — SDK Parity Notes (Weekly Sync)

Kestrel SDK for Android reached parity with the Swift client this sprint: offline queueing, batched telemetry, and retry semantics now match. Both SDKs ship as signed artifacts from the same pipeline. Remaining gap: background sync throttling, targeted next sprint. Verify both release bundles before tagging. Both artifacts validate against the shared signing key below.

signing key of kawig-fafog = bky19_6Fypv1qws7J8qJtaYjX

☐ Off-site run — master copies for Bellgrave Print Works. Collect the three folios from the records vault, confirm page counts against the register, and seal each in a tamper-evident sleeve. Mark the pouch "originals — do not duplicate." Records clerk signs the release log before departure. The courier must follow the hand-over instruction noted directly below.

drop instructions, hahip-badug: the quenox ralath courier leaves the kaseth fraiel rusiel tameth belys istdor ralion giliel ledger at gate 7830 under passcode 165413

### Escalation: Brindlequeue broker upgrade

If consumers fail to reconnect within ten minutes of the Brindlequeue 7 rollout, do not restart individual nodes; this can split the quorum. Instead, pause the upgrade via the orchestration console and capture the cluster state snapshot. Then escalate to the messaging platform team at the address below.

escalation mailbox, kagef-kawef: frador_zorix@tolvaqlabs.internal

Changelog — Dunmere 5.4, changed defaults: connection pooling. Heads up for on-call: we bumped the pool defaults after last month's incident where the old settings starved the reporting workers during peak. Pools are now sized per-worker instead of globally, idle connections get recycled more aggressively, and the acquire timeout is shorter so failures surface fast instead of hanging. If you see timeout spikes, that's the new behavior doing its job — don't just crank the pool back up. New defaults below.

config for fahop-tajeg:
soriel:
  pin: 6453
  tenant: norwyn
  seal: seal_c441745b
  metrics_host: metrics.soriel.ordinworks.local
  standby_team: zorox
  escalation: wenael-casox
  nonce: 429fd1